Types of Funding Available
R&D Grants (UK & EU)
Innovators in Smart Cities and Infrastructure can access a broad range of UK and European funding opportunities including:
- Innovate UK Investor Partnerships – Supports transport, urban systems, and net zero innovation through collaborative R&D, feasibility studies, and demonstrator projects.
- Horizon Europe (Cluster 5: Climate, Energy & Mobility) – Major EU funding programme supporting climate, energy, mobility, and smart city innovation, including the Climate-Neutral and Smart Cities Mission.
- EIC Accelerator – A flagship EU programme that Supports highly innovative SMEs developing breakthrough technologies, offering up to €2.5M in grant funding plus equity investment. Additional European Innovation Council (EIC) funding available through (Pathfinder, Transition, Accelerator, STEP, etc).
- EUREKA Eurostars – Supports SME-led international R&D collaborations, ideal for joint development of mobility technologies across borders.
